Output 584a6970951126e993f98f918d43f59cd2ab75a3b0a3d7663b24bf4b8a42d26f:0

value
516800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e475d715d6b4973aec1009a9479bcae651218f OP_EQUAL
address
3DSY6oHjDS3seQh7qKMzUFk6ZFacmgu7UD
transaction
584a6970951126e993f98f918d43f59cd2ab75a3b0a3d7663b24bf4b8a42d26f
spent
true